Senior Data Information Protection Manager

London

The role pays up to £100,000 plus generous benefits, bonus, pension and extras.

A city based tier-one client currently looking for a Senior Data & Information Protection Manager to sit in their UK CISO office.

Responsibilities:

* Review and update the operating model for effective delivery of DLP in the firm.

* Create and deliver new information protection offerings to meet business needs.

* Support a holistic approach to data loss protection in the firm, integrating multiple teams, resources and technologies.

* Provide input into and support creation of an updated operating model for Cyber Risk.

* Develop the firms updated Cyber Security strategy.

* Work closely with diverse business and senior stakeholders to ensure that appropriate security guidance is provided to support project delivery.

* Work closely with diverse business and senior stakeholders to document their risks and proactively manage the output.

* Identify potential enhancements to firms security, managing the delivery of improvements whilst ensuring minimal impact to practitioners.

Successful candidates:

* An enthusiasm for risk management and a desire for continued learning are essential.

* Hold one or more respected industry qualifications (CISSP / CISM / CISA / CRISC / SABSA).

* Demonstrate knowledge of a wide range of Information Technology systems and a solid understanding of any inherent security risks associated with these technologies.

* Educated to degree (2.1 or higher) level (preferred but not essential)

* Administrator level experience of data loss prevention - particularly the Symantec DLP solution.

* Formal project management qualification (e.g. PRINCE 2).

* Appropriate technology expertise including relevant security technologies such as DLP, CASB, encryption is highly desirable
